Arsenal goalkeeper David Raya believes that the amazing save he made in his team’s match against Atalanta is not the best of his career.

The Spanish international saved a penalty kick, then made another legendary save when Matteo Retegui tried to head the rebound into the net.

Raya spoke about this save by saying: “I was lucky to go in the right direction and save the ball, I was quick and I was able to get up and save the situation.”

He added: “The save was great, without a doubt, but it’s not the best of my career, I think it’s one of my top three saves.”

He concluded: “The referee took a long time to decide on the penalty, so I went to the Arsenal goalkeeping coach and he helped me figure out which way the Atalanta player would shoot.”

In turn, coach Mikel Arteta praised Raya’s fantastic save and considered it “the best he has seen in his career”.

The Spaniard said, “I don’t know if it is the best save in the world but it was exceptional for us, that’s for sure”.

He concluded, “Raya was very important for us last season and he started this season exceptionally and kept us in the game against Atalanta thanks to this save”.

It is worth noting that the Arsenal and Atalanta match in the Champions League ended in a goalless draw.
